Practical Driving Test Centres in Skelmersdale

If you’re living in West Lancashire, you might be hoping to take your test in Skelmersdale or Ormskirk. Unfortunately, there are no practical test centres in either town at present, meaning you’ll need to travel a little to take your test. The nearest test centres to West Lancashire are St Helens, Norris Green, Chorley, and Atherton. For more information, including test centre phone numbers, visit our resources page.

Theory Test Centres in Skelmersdale

As is the case for practical test centres, there are no theory test centres to be found in either Skelmersdale or Ormskirk. Learners here will thus need to head a bit outside of town to pass their theory test; St Helens and Wigan are the nearest options. Places near Skelmersdale

Burscough

KEY FACTS

  • The town has Viking roots, with its name originating from 'Burh-skogr', meaning 'fortress in the woods'
  • Ruins from Burscough Priory, dating back to 1190, still stand in the southwest of the town
  • The priory used to be home to the tombs of the Earls of Derby, one of the most prominent families in the region, which can now be found in Ormskirk parish church
  • RNAS Burscough (HMS Ringtail), a Fleet Air Arm air station located 1.5 miles away, was active between 1943 and 1946

Ormskirk

KEY FACTS

  • The town's name is Old Norse in origin and derives from 'Ormres kirkja', with 'Ormr' being a personal name and 'kirja' meaning 'church'
  • Ormskirk is renowned for its gingerbread, with local women in the past baking it and selling it to passengers in staging inns
  • The most notable gingerbread customer happened to be Edward, Prince of Wales (later Edward VII) who enjoyed the local delicacy so much that he sent orders directly to the town
  • Home to the Parish Church of St Peter and St Paul, which is one of only three parish churches in England to have a tower and a separate spire. It's unique in that both features are at the same end of the building

Tarleton

KEY FACTS

  • The village's name has Old Norse origins with 'Tharaldr', a personal name, and Old English 'tun' which means farmstead or enclosure
  • Tarleton is known for its rich quality soil which is responsible for most major economic activity, including market gardening
  • It is home to a whopping 18 listed buildings, including St Mary's Church, Bank Bridge and Holmeswood Hall
  • In the 19th century, a lucky labourer found a leaden box filled with a hundred silver coins whilst digging, possibly dating back to the 17th century
